به روز رسانی ترمینال ویندوز: پیش نمایش 1910

سلام، هابر! ما خوشحالیم که اعلام کنیم که به روز رسانی بعدی برای ترمینال ویندوز منتشر شده است! در میان محصولات جدید: پروفایل های پویا، تنظیمات آبشاری، رابط کاربری به روز شده، گزینه های راه اندازی جدید و موارد دیگر. جزئیات بیشتر در زیر برش!

مثل همیشه، ترمینال برای دانلود در دسترس است فروشگاه مایکروسافت, فروشگاه مایکروسافت برای تجارت و GitHub.

به روز رسانی ترمینال ویندوز: پیش نمایش 1910

پروفایل های پویا

Windows Terminal اکنون به طور خودکار PowerShell Core و توزیع های Windows Subsystem برای لینوکس (WSL) را نصب کرده است. به عبارت دیگر، اگر پس از این به روز رسانی هر توزیعی را نصب کنید، بلافاصله به فایل profiles.json اضافه می شود.

به روز رسانی ترمینال ویندوز: پیش نمایش 1910

یادداشت: اگر نمی خواهید نمایه در منوی کشویی ظاهر شود، می توانید این گزینه را تنظیم کنید "hidden" بر true فایل profiles.json.

"hidden": true

تنظیمات آبشاری

ترمینال اکنون یک مدل تنظیمات بهبود یافته دارد. از این به بعد با یک فایل defaults.json می آید که شامل تمام تنظیمات پیش فرض است. اگر می خواهید محتویات فایل را مشاهده کنید، با نگه داشتن دگرساز، روی دکمه تنظیمات در منوی کشویی کلیک کنید. فایلی که باز می شود به صورت خودکار تولید می شود و تغییرات ایجاد شده در فایل نادیده گرفته می شود و بازنویسی می شود. با این حال، می‌توانید هر تعداد که می‌خواهید تنظیمات سفارشی را به فایل profiles.json اضافه کنید. اگر می خواهید تنظیمات را بازنشانی کنید، توصیه می کنم به آن توجه کنید مقاله عالی اسکات هانسلمن @shanselman) که در وبلاگش قرار داده است.

اگر نمایه، طرحواره، اتصال کلید یا پارامتر سراسری را به profiles.json اضافه کنید، به عنوان یک پارامتر اضافه شده در نظر گرفته می شود. اگر نمایه جدیدی با همان GUID موجود ایجاد کنید، نمایه جدید جایگزین نمایه قبلی خواهد شد. اگر در فایل defaults.json شما کلیدی وجود دارد که نمی‌خواهید از آن استفاده کنید، آن را روی آن تنظیم کنید null در profiles.json.

{
"command": null, "keys": ["ctrl+shift+w"] }

گزینه های راه اندازی جدید

اکنون می توانید ترمینال را طوری تنظیم کنید که همیشه در حالت تمام صفحه اجرا شود یا موقعیت اولیه آن را روی صفحه تنظیم کنید. می توانید ترمینال را برای اجرا در تمام صفحه با افزودن یک پارامتر سراسری پیکربندی کنید "launchMode". این پارامتر می تواند یکی باشد "default"یا "maximized".

"launchMode": "maximized"

اگر می خواهید موقعیت اولیه ترمینال را روی صفحه تنظیم کنید، باید آن را به عنوان یک پارامتر سراسری اضافه کنید "initialPosition"و همچنین مختصات X و Y را مشخص کنید که با کاما از هم جدا شده اند. برای مثال، اگر می خواهید ترمینال در گوشه سمت چپ بالای صفحه اصلی شما راه اندازی شود، ورودی زیر را به profiles.json اضافه کنید:

"initialPosition": "0,0"

یادداشت: اگر از چندین مانیتور استفاده می کنید و می خواهید ترمینال در سمت چپ یا بالای مانیتور اصلی راه اندازی شود، باید از مختصات منفی استفاده کنید.

رابط کاربری به روز شده

رابط ترمینال حتی بهتر شده است. مورد استفاده در ترمینال WinUI TabView به نسخه 2.2 آپدیت شد. این نسخه دارای کنتراست رنگ بهتر، گوشه های گرد در منوی کشویی و جداکننده زبانه ها است. علاوه بر این، اکنون، به محض باز کردن تعداد زیادی برگه، می‌توانید با استفاده از دکمه‌ها در میان آنها پیمایش کنید.

به روز رسانی ترمینال ویندوز: پیش نمایش 1910

رفع اشکالات

  • اکنون می توانید روی نوار برگه دوبار کلیک کنید تا پنجره به حالت تمام صفحه باز شود.
  • رفع اشکالی که باعث ایجاد مشکل در کپی و چسباندن در یک خط جدید می شد.
  • کپی HTML دیگر کلیپ بورد را باز نمی گذارد.
  • اکنون می توانید از فونت هایی استفاده کنید که نام آنها بیش از 32 کاراکتر باشد.
  • هنگامی که دو تب به طور همزمان راه اندازی می شوند، تحریف متن دیگر رخ نمی دهد.
  • بهبود ثبات عمومی

در نتیجه

اگر سؤالی دارید یا فقط می خواهید برداشت خود را از ترمینال به اشتراک بگذارید، در ارسال به Kayla تردید نکنید (Kayla, @cinnamon_msft) در توییتر. علاوه بر این، اگر مشکل یا درخواستی دارید، همیشه می توانید با ما تماس بگیرید GitHub. ماه بعد میبینمت!

منبع: www.habr.com

اضافه کردن نظر